How Common Is The Last Name Wolfford? popularity and diffusion
This last name is the 1,121,821st most widespread last name globally. It is borne by around 1 in 33,738,638 people. The surname is primarily found in The Americas, where 100 percent of Wolfford are found; 100 percent are found in North America and 100 percent are found in Anglo-North America.
The surname is most widespread in The United States, where it is held by 216 people, or 1 in 1,678,051. In The United States Wolfford is most prevalent in: Texas, where 59 percent live, Virginia, where 9 percent live and Pennsylvania, where 5 percent live.
Wolfford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The prevalency of Wolfford has changed over time. In The United States the number of people who held the Wolfford surname increased 220 percent between 1880 and 2014.
